Transaction 7763a246cefb36619150357170db343bb5a608a6202ac7899c47601f4b35ca98

2 Input
2 Outputs
  • 7763a246cefb36619150357170db343bb5a608a6202ac7899c47601f4b35ca98:0
  • value  13000000
    address  1F6r7ucdKhPTdtFbf7EZzEHgDwVBLEmizK
  • 7763a246cefb36619150357170db343bb5a608a6202ac7899c47601f4b35ca98:1
  • value  5360000
    address  1HZsbtkSufWP6iwNBY6oibFRePagCXrno4